The Governor of Ogun State, Prince Dapo Abiodun Wednesday expressed joy at the outcome of the verdict confirming the mandate of President Mohammadu Buhari.

“Said he,” it is victory for Nigerians and democracy. It shows that while minority would always have their say, the majority would always have their way”, he said after the tribunal dismissed the case brought by the former vice president and candidate of the People’s Democratic Party (PDP), Atiku Abubakar.
In a press statement by his media aide,Kunle Somorin,the governor said,”I am very proud of the Judiciary. The have again, for the umpteenth time demonstrated exemplary candour, courage and integrity for which modern democracies thrive,” .
While urging Alh. Atiku Abubakar to regard the verdict as the voice of the people, Gov Abiodun reiterated his conviction in the fact that power belongs to God who bestows it on whom He wishes.
He called on all democrats to support the Government of President Muhammadu Buhari, who has the divine mandate of God and endorsement of the people to keep leading the country till 2023.
